I didn't have any shrinkage. Given that I was laminating a boat I'm not sure I would have seen the effects like you'd have with cast objects, but I'd assume I'd have it peeling off of previous layers if it had. I did not notice any significant change to the curing time.
This was the generic 2:1 epoxy from US Composites (shopmaninc.com).
